VB如何实现A按钮(1)至少执行一次,才能执行B按钮(2)
2个回答
展开全部
设置一个程序集或全局变量如C,类型为逻辑型。默认值为false。在B按钮单击的代码是加一个判断语句,如果C为真则执行后面代码,如果C为假,则不执行。在A按钮单击的代码里加一条语句:C=true 即可。即当C被单击后,C的值为真。
Dim C As Boolean
Private Sub Command1_Click()
C = True '增加这一句,只有至少单击一次,C的值才为真(True)
'其它执行代码
End Sub
Private Sub Command2_Click()
If C = False Then '检查按钮1是否被单击过
Exit Sub '如果没有单击过则退出,不执行后面的代码
End If
'执行其它代码
End Sub
更多追问追答
追问
前面到没问题,后面A里面加代码应该怎么写呢
追答
我怎么知道你要写什么代码呢?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询